Java教程

微服务架构介绍

本文主要是介绍微服务架构介绍,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

1. 什么是微服务架构(MicroService Architecture)是什么?

微服务架构是一个用分布式服务拆分业务逻辑,完成解耦的架构模式(架构风格)。

微服务架构是一种架构概念,旨在通过将功能分解到各个离散的服务中以实现对解决方案的解耦。

概念:把一个大型的单个应用程序和服务拆分为数个甚至数十个的支持微服务,它可以扩展单个组件而不是整个的应用程序堆栈,从而满足服务的等级协议。

定义:围绕业务领域组件来创建应用,这些应用可独立的进行开发,管理迭代,在分散的组件中使用云架构和平台部署,管理和服务功能,使产品交付变得更加简单。

本质:用一些功能明确,业务比较精炼的服务去解决更大,更实用的问题。

微服务架构的基础:

 

 

这篇关于微服务架构介绍的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!